Output 6eb85643b1a5e57fcef26062aa0e4474edee9ef5da6272f185137f35fdc7795a:0

value
299000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bd773e96ea1bfe46444725e8c935381e5efb6e OP_EQUAL
address
3DyTSZdvNgcKvFgGbbtrHVpXEp3Kt2P8Gb
transaction
6eb85643b1a5e57fcef26062aa0e4474edee9ef5da6272f185137f35fdc7795a
spent
true